Output 70e5b391580e342f0ffcf0bf09ef1bb338a65bcd26327fceca939003501c0387:1

value
9953288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45dfed7caeb920dcf3f5bf778998ae24d50955e1 OP_EQUALVERIFY OP_CHECKSIG
address
17NTt1GEobWgxw2kvbPLNEFP6iWhgWMBPB
transaction
70e5b391580e342f0ffcf0bf09ef1bb338a65bcd26327fceca939003501c0387
spent
true